Paris: Michel Lévy frères, 1862. Fine. Michel Lévy frères, Paris 1862, 12,5x19cm, relié. - Édition originale. Reliure en demi chagrin, dos à cinq nerfs orné de fleurons dorés, date en queue, plats de papier marbré à motifs œil-de-chat, premier plat de couverture conservé. Rare et précieux envoi autographe signé du compositeur?: «?à mon ami Seligmann - Hector Berlioz.?» Hippolyte-Prosper Seligmann (1817-1882), violoncelliste et compositeur, fut un membre actif de la Société philharmonique qu'avait créée Berlioz en 1849. Provenance : bibliothèque R. & B. L. avec son ex-libris encollé au dos de la première garde. [ENGLISH TRANSLATION FOLLOWS] First edition. Half shagreen binding, spine with five raised bands with gilt decorations, date at foot, marbled paper covers, original soft front cover preserved. Rare and precious signed autograph inscription by the composer: ""à mon ami Seligmann - Hector Berlioz"" (""to my friend Seligmann - Hector Berlioz"") Hippolyte-Prosper Seligmann (1817-1882), cellist and composer, was an active member of the Philharmonic Society founded by Berlioz in 1849. Provenance: R. & B. L. library, with his bookplate pasted on the back of the first endpaper.
